May 09 2020 · The process of iron ore beneficiation has two complementary goals and these define the methods used to refine it The iron content of the ore needs to be increased and gangue which is native rock and minerals of lesser value within the ore itself must be separated out Methods such as screening crushing and grinding of iron ore are often used in various ways to purify it along with
Modern beneficiation processes allow for effective and low cost upgrading of lump fines and ultrafines of such ores Since the iron ores consist of several compositions mineralogies shapes and sizes so there is no ‘one size fits all’ approach to the beneficiation of iron ore Most of the ‘runofmine’ ROM iron ore contain a large percentage of other materials which need to be removed through the process
